Way-finding digital signage can be used to:
- Guide guests to specific locations within your building
- Add touchscreen maps with arrow directions
- Share relevant information such as meeting schedules
- Welcome visitors with custom messages and videos
- Display news, slideshows and custom text tickers
- Direct incoming traffic in a depot to the correct location
